Return on Asset measures overall efficiency of a company in generating profits from its total assets. It is expressed as the percentage of profits earned per dollar of Asset. A low ROA typically means that a company is asset-intensive and therefore will needs more money to continue generating revenue in the future.

Affluent Partners Holdings Limited, an investment holding company, engages in the purchase, process, design, production, assembly, trade, and wholesale distribution of pearls and jewelry products. Affluent Partners Holdings Limited was incorporated in 2014 and is based in Central, Hong Kong. Affluent Partners is traded on OTC Exchange in the United States.
